Katherine May, author of Wintering and EnchantmentA gentle, expert guide to the secrets of recovery, showing why we need it and how to do it betterFor many of us, time spent in recoveryfrom a broken leg, a virus, chronic illness, or the crisis of depression or anxietycan feel like an unwelcome obstacle on the road to health. Modern medicine too often assumes that once doctors have prescribed a course of treatment, healing takes care of itself. But recovery isnt something that just happens. It is an act that we engage in and that has the potential to transform our lives, if only we can find ways to learn its rhythms and invest our time, energy, and participation.Drawing on thirty years of medicine, and on insights from practitioners, psychologists, and writers across history, physician Gavin Francis delivers a profound, practical, and deeply hopeful guide to recovery. Rejecting the idea that healing is passive, Recovery offers tools and wisdom for convalescence, and shows how tending to our bodies, environments, and perspectives can help us move through the landscape of illnessand come out the other side whole.
